Why Wind Power Needs Dual Generation Systems
Wind energy is booming—global wind capacity reached 837 GW in 2023, according to GWEC. But here''s the catch: wind is intermittent. That''s where dual power generation systems come in. By pairing wind turbines with complementary technologies like energy storage or solar, these systems solve the "on-again, off-again" problem of renewable energy.
How It Works: A Match Made for Energy Stability
- Hybrid pairing: Wind + battery storage (most common)
- Triple threat: Wind + solar + hydrogen electrolysis (emerging trend)
- Smart integration: AI-powered energy management systems

The Tech Behind the Trend
Three innovations driving adoption:
- Modular battery stacks: Scale storage as wind farms grow
- Predictive wind mapping: Uses machine learning to anticipate lulls
- Dynamic pricing integration: Sells stored energy during peak rates
